If you have a Z-Wave device managed under Z-Way, the device gets created in Home Assistant with integration. If you delete a Z-Wave device under Z-Way, it still shows up in Home Assistant. Besides just disabling the device in Home Assistant, what is the best way to cleanup old devices from Z-Way in Home Assistant?

In the interim I'm using a YAML editing tool. You need to be careful when editing YAML as it needs to be properly formatted. Remove one extra character or leave an extra character in and it will cause issues. The editor makes it simple to expand or collapse. Then I just use the preview for that node to see if it is something I want to remove or not. Then removing it is just hitting the delete key and it removes everything in that node.
This obviously won't help Windows or Linux people, but I'm using an App called Power YAML editor. It was $3.99 but it will save a lot of time and make it easy to delete what I don't want.
